Electrical Circuit Defects

Electrical circuit defects car be categorized in three types. These are open circuit, short circuit and high resistance. Any electrical circuit either complex or simple will have only one or more than one of all these three defects. There is no chance of the fourth defect as fourth defect don’t occur in electrical system. Due to these three defects electrical system don’t operate correctly or don’t operate at all. Proper understanding and familiarization with such defects is the key to properly and effectively diagnose and troubleshoot electrical problems and defect in any electrical system. We will discuss in detail all these three defects below.
Open circuit
Open circuit is break in the electrical circuit or path. The electrical circuit must be a complete circuit to work. Open circuit don’t allow electricity to pass. Hence the circuit would not work if it is open. Open circuit is caused by defective or broken wire, defective or open switch, blown out light bulb, blown fuse, open circuit breaker or a defective or broken connector or splice. Electrical circuit works in the principle that all voltage of the system should drop on the load in the circuit. Due to open circuit the voltage is not applied to load and no current could pass through the load. So the load don’t work. An open circuit effect the circuit if open is there before the load or after the load. Open circuit occurs in electrical circuit due to mechanical injury to wiring or other electrical component or sometimes due to excessive current flow in the system burns and open circuit components.
Short circuit
Short circuit is due to creation of unwanted paths in electrical circuits. These paths are normally created in wiring or inside the devices. Electricity tends to find shortest possible path to complete the circuit. Wires are travelling together in a system. In case of weak insulation of cables they make connections to each other and current starts to pass in those connections. Other way is sometimes coils winding insulation breaks down and an inter turn short circuit occurs which leads to heavy current draw by the coil and improper operation of the coil. Also excessive heat will be generated from that coil due to heavy current draw. Short to ground is also a fault most commonly occur in electrical systems. In short to ground fault the current carrying conductor shorts to neutral or ground and it sees a short and easy path this way. In automotive as body and chassis is metallic and connected to the earth or battery negative, such type of short circuiting is very common.
